The objective of the second website draft was to refine the typographic scale system, baseline grid and anything else that needed to be changed from the first critique. The second draft also required the homepage in all three breakpoints, with all the content included. My goal was to figure out how the typographic scales system worked and incorporate it into my design.

I used the typographic scales slide deck and activity provided to us to improve the consistency of the typographic scale system used between the different levels of hierarchy of the headers. I did the math using 16px as my base type size and created consistency between each of the headers and line spacing. I used a baseline grid that followed my base unit of 22px and aligned all of the lines of text along it, in multiples of 22.

In a addition to adding a baseline grid and fixing my typographic scale, I also got other critques from my first draft. I had some issues with consistency with my use of colour in the schedule, so I fixed that by making the body copy black and the rest of the text dark blue. I also changed the body copy for the speakers section to 16px so it matched the rest of the body copy and was bigger and more legible. I added a divide between the speakers and schedule section by placing the schedule headers into a dark blue bar. In the tablet breakpoint, I switched it to a two column grid instead of a three column gird in the wireframe sketch because the photos of the speakers were too small to have three across. I also added a second column to the tablet breakpoint schedule that I hadn't included in the wireframe sketch.
